With over 2 million listings in over 191 countries and more than 400,000 properties available for booking at any given time, Airbnb has become a major player in the hospitality industry.

Founded by Brian Chesky, Joe Gebbia and Nathan Blecharczyk, Airbnb was founded in San Francisco, California on August 23rd 2008. The company operates as an online intermediary for people to rent out their homes or apartments to guests for a fee or charge them money for lodging.

Airbnb has become a way of life for many travelers. People have grown accustomed to staying in homes, not hotels. It's cheaper, more authentic and offers you the opportunity to live like a local while on vacation.

The average cost per night of an Airbnb booking is $104 compared with $122 at a hotel according to TripAdvisor's 2018 Hotel Price Index report. If you're traveling with friends or family and can split the cost three ways, that can make all the difference in affordability!
